Understanding the Nutritional Profile of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s
The calorie count of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s can vary slightly depending on the can size and specific product formulation. However, the standard 14.75-ounce can is the most common, so we’ll focus on its nutritional breakdown.
A single 14.75-ounce can of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s typically contains around 330 to 360 calories. It’s important to note that this is for the entire can, which is often considered one serving.
Beyond calories, it’s vital to consider the other macronutrients. This iconic meal consists primarily of carbohydrates, followed by fats and proteins.
Macronutrient Breakdown
The macronutrient composition of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s contributes to its overall calorie count. Let’s break down the average values per can:
- Carbohydrates: Typically, a can contains around 50-60 grams of carbohydrates. These come primarily from the spaghetti and the tomato sauce, including added sugars.
- Fats: The fat content usually ranges from 8-12 grams per can. This comes from the meatballs and the added oils used in the sauce.
- Protein: A can typically provides 10-12 grams of protein, primarily derived from the meatballs.
Micronutrients and Other Considerations
While macronutrients dominate the nutritional profile, micronutrients also play a role.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s offers some vitamins and minerals, although not in significant amounts.
Sodium content is often a concern with processed foods. A single can can contain a substantial amount of sodium, often exceeding 700mg. It’s important for individuals monitoring their sodium intake to be mindful of this.
Fiber is another factor to consider. A can usually contains only a few grams of fiber, which isn’t very high. Fiber is essential for digestive health and satiety.
Added sugars are another aspect to be aware of. The tomato sauce contains added sugars, which contribute to the overall carbohydrate content and calorie count. Individuals watching their sugar intake should factor this in.

Detailed Nutritional Information (Sample Values)
Please Note: These values are approximate and may vary slightly depending on the specific product and can size. Always refer to the product label for the most accurate information.
Nutrient | Amount per 14.75-ounce can (approximate) |
---|---|
Calories | 330 – 360 |
Total Fat | 8 – 12 g |
Saturated Fat | 3 – 5 g |
Trans Fat | 0 g |
Cholesterol | 20 – 30 mg |
Sodium | 700 – 800 mg |
Total Carbohydrate | 50 – 60 g |
Dietary Fiber | 2 – 4 g |
Total Sugars | 15 – 20 g |
Added Sugars | 10 – 15 g |
Protein | 10 – 12 g |
Vitamin D | 0 mcg |
Calcium | 40 – 60 mg |
Iron | 2 – 3 mg |
Potassium | 300 – 400 mg |

Can I reduce the calorie count of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s when preparing it?
While you can’t fundamentally alter the calorie content already in the can, you can certainly modify how you prepare and serve Chef Boyardee Spaghetti and Meatballs to effectively reduce your overall calorie intake. One approach is to serve a smaller portion size, perhaps combining it with a larger portion of a low-calorie side dish like a salad or steamed vegetables.
Another strategy is to drain some of the excess sauce before serving. The sauce often contains a significant portion of the calories, sodium, and sugars, so reducing the amount can make a noticeable difference. Additionally, avoid adding extra ingredients like cheese or butter, which can significantly increase the calorie count of your meal. Focus on mindful portion control and healthy additions to complement the meal.
